    it's more hardware vs more software

    more software can do more, but with less efficiency

    more hardware can do less (just transpose) but with more power (almost 0ms lag for transpose)


    more gardware = 1956 Ford Mustang

    more software = Tesla


    which one you prefer unclemar ?


    anyway if you want almost 0ms latency, go for physical stompbox in my opinion.
